The History of the Met Gala DTI

The Met Gala, officially known as the Costume Institute Gala, was first established in 1948 by publicist Eleanor Lambert. Its primary purpose was to raise funds for the Costume Institute of the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York City. Over the decades, the event evolved into a grand celebration of fashion, known for its elaborate themes and exclusive guest list.

In the early years, the Met Gala was a relatively understated affair, attended mainly by members of New York's high society. However, as the fashion industry began to gain prominence in the 1970s, the event transformed into a glamorous spectacle, attracting the biggest names in fashion, film, music, and art. The introduction of themed exhibitions in the 1970s marked a significant turning point, as it allowed designers to create pieces specifically inspired by the theme, adding an element of creativity and innovation to the event.

Behind the Scenes: Organizing the Event

The Met Gala DTI is a monumental undertaking, requiring months of planning and coordination to bring the event to life. From selecting the theme and curating the guest list to designing the exhibition and coordinating logistics, the process of organizing the Met Gala DTI is a complex and collaborative effort involving numerous individuals and organizations.

One of the key figures responsible for orchestrating the Met Gala DTI is Anna Wintour, the editor-in-chief of Vogue and the event's longtime chairperson. Wintour plays a crucial role in shaping the event's vision and ensuring its success, working closely with the Costume Institute's curatorial team and other key stakeholders to bring the event to fruition.

The process of organizing the Met Gala DTI begins with the selection of a theme, which sets the tone for the event and inspires the designs showcased on the red carpet. The theme is typically chosen by the Costume Institute's curatorial team, led by Andrew Bolton, and is often inspired by a specific exhibition or cultural phenomenon.

Once the theme is selected, the process of curating the guest list begins. The Met Gala DTI is known for its exclusive guest list, which includes A-list celebrities, designers, and industry insiders. Invitations are carefully curated to ensure a diverse and dynamic mix of attendees who embody the event's spirit of creativity and innovation.
